Governor Eno Urges Patience Amid Reforms

Akwa Ibom State Governor, Pastor Umo Eno, has called on Nigerians to be patient and endure the challenges associated with the reform programs initiated by President Bola Ahmed Tinubu’s administration.

He assured citizens that these reforms will soon yield positive results, stating that there will be light at the end of the tunnel.

Governor Eno made this appeal during the groundbreaking ceremony for the 18-storey Ibom Towers on Victoria Island, Lagos, which is expected to be completed within the next 24 months.

Reflecting on his long-standing support for Tinubu, dating back to his tenure as Governor of Lagos State, Eno praised the significant reforms that transformed Lagos into the best-performing economy in Africa. He expressed optimism that the current reforms under Tinubu would similarly reposition Nigeria for economic growth.

“We remain hopeful that the reforms our president is currently introducing, painful as they may seem today, will soon bear fruit, as he repositions Nigeria, just as he did with Lagos State as the largest economy in Africa,” Eno remarked. He encouraged the public to patiently support the government as it navigates these changes.

Emphasizing the Akwa Ibom government’s commitment to economic growth, Eno explained that the state is investing in real estate to enhance its revenue base. The groundbreaking of the Ibom Towers marks a significant step in diversifying the state’s income and expanding its investment portfolio.
